titleOfInvention Biological fermentation device
abstract The utility model relates to a kind of biological fermentation device, the seed liquor outlet of the first seeding tank is connected by pipeline with the seed liquor import of the second seeding tank, second seeding tank seed liquor outlet be connected by pipeline with the seed liquor import of fermentor tank, defoamer outlet be connected by pipeline with the defoamer import of fermentor tank, alkali lye export with alkali lye import by pipeline be connected dispensing outlet with prepare burden import be connected by pipeline.The utility model carrys out Transfer Medium by the change of pressure, reduces energy consumption, and efficiency is higher.
